Roles & Responsibilities




Carry out risk assessments, identify hazards, and recommend risk reduction measures. Develop, review, and amend Risk Assessments and Method Statements (RAMS) for projects. Establish and maintain safe operational procedures across all work activities. Conduct regular site inspections to verify compliance with company policies and statutory requirements. Ensure working practices are safe, legally compliant, and aligned with best practice. Prepare health and safety strategies, policies, and internal procedures. Deliver and assist with training sessions for managers and employees on HSE issues. Keep detailed records of inspections, audits, and investigations, producing reports with recommendations. Lead or support incident investigations and compile follow-up reports. Stay up to date with HSE legislation, guidance, and industry developments, ensuring company compliance. Produce management reports and safety bulletins for internal communication. Oversee safe installation and use of equipment, ensuring fitness for purpose. Manage safe disposal of hazardous substances, including asbestos and chemicals. Provide expert advice on specialist HSE areas (e.g., fire safety, hazardous substances, occupational health, machinery safeguarding, and noise control). Support the development and implementation of environmental policies and sustainability initiatives. Deliver behavioural safety training and promote a positive safety culture throughout the organisation. Support FF&E (Fixtures, Fittings & Equipment) for project-based activities. Collaborate with Project Managers, Site Managers, and HSE professionals to maintain high standards of safety across all operations.
